Labia Theatre
Cape Town’s iconic independent art-repertory cinema screening alternative and classic films
Description
The Labia Theatre is the oldest independent cinema in South Africa, offering a curated selection of independent films, documentaries, foreign cinema, and cult classics in a nostalgic setting. With four charming screens, a bar, coffee shop, and garden terrace, it’s a treasured gem for movie lovers in Cape Town.
This beloved cinema allows patrons to sip on wine or glühwein while watching their chosen film, making it a unique movie experience. The venue also offers a streaming service and is available for private bookings, making it a flexible and memorable cultural hotspot.

Highlights
Cinema with Drinks Service: One of Cape Town’s few cinemas where you can enjoy a drink while watching your movie.
Historic Theatre Setting: A character-filled venue dating back to 1949, housed in a beautifully repurposed former embassy ballroom.
